## Tuning: Timezone Handling in Exports

All report exports in Lanternfall normalize timestamps to UTC before rendering, then shift to the workspace's configured zone at the last step. This avoids double-conversion bugs when a scheduled export crosses a DST boundary. New team members: never call the legacy `shift_local()` helper; it assumes the server zone, which differs between our Brightmoor and Kestrel clusters. If an export looks off by exactly one hour, check the DST window constants first. The defaults below are safe starting points.

tuning table, baguf-yaguf:
RATE_LIMITS = {
    "ulaael": 769,
    "gilax": 988,
    "drumir": 966,
    "holael": 952,
    "kasax": 1015,
}

Ticket: Drift in Harkell search tuning config

The relevance tuning values on the canary node no longer match the release branch. Someone adjusted field boosts and the phrase-match penalty directly in production during last week's hotfix and skipped the PR. Release 9.2 should ship with the reviewed values, not the ad-hoc ones. The approved configuration for sign-off is as follows.

deployment values, kafog-tawip:
[istwyn]
host = istwyn.nelvrosys.internal
user = istwyn_svc
database = istwyn_prod

## Tuning the scanner bridge

Plugins built against the Wrenlock scanner bridge inherit its default debounce and retry behavior, which suits handheld units in the Ostermere reference kit. If your hardware emits partial frames or double-reads, adjust the bridge constants rather than filtering in plugin code — duplicate suppression in two layers causes dropped legitimate scans. All values are read once at plugin load, so restart the host after changes. The defaults and their accepted ranges follow.

tuning table, hahag-kagup:
QUOTAS = {
    "briix": 567,
    "tamael": 441,
    "gordor": 613,
}

## Tuning

The receipt mailer (Almsgate) batches donation receipts and sends through the Thornquay relay. On-call: if the queue backs up, resist the urge to crank batch size — the relay rate-limits per connection, and bigger batches just mean bigger retries. Scale worker count first, then shorten the flush interval. Dedupe window must stay longer than the retry horizon or donors get duplicate receipts, which generates tickets. All knobs live in one place and are read at worker start. Current production values follow.

tuning table, kajop-yafof:
QUOTAS = {
    "wenath": 10,
    "ulaael": 5,
}